Orange launches digital manga platform “emaqi”

In a major development, Orange has launched its long-promised emaqi platform as a digital manga store for manga readers in the U.S. and Canada. The company says that the name “emaqi” itself is a reference to emakimono, historical Japanese picture scrolls that are considered the precursors to modern manga.

At launch, emaqi’s catalogue will consist of around 6,000 books from 13 publishers. The platform plans to introduce at least one new unpublished English book every week.

Orange also announced that under 10% of emaqi’s content will be translated using AI support at launch, pending a future approach to releases and translation volumes. The company also plans to feature titles with existing English translations on the platform, as well as titles translated by its in-house studio, Studio Mikan.

Orange is also touting a new partnership with Shueisha that will allow them to localize one-shots for Shonen Jump+. Shueisha announced plans over Labor Day weekend to publish select one-shots throughout September to coincide with the Japanese release on MANGA PLUS, confirming that the Japanese conglomerate will work directly with Orange to localize select one-shots for the campaign. The first title currently published under this new initiative is MIGISUKE’s “The Deep Sea Of Words,” with more to be released this month.

The emaqi platform is web-based and mobile-optimized, with plans to release a dedicated smartphone app in the future. Features such as personalized recommendations and curated content are also in development. Some of the titles available include:

As the Japanese publishing industry adopts AI-powered tools in various forms for its releases, emaqi’s launch of Shueisha as a key partner further adds credibility to the platform. Orange is rapidly gaining a foothold in the manga industry, touting partnerships with Japanese publishers such as Shonen Gahosha, Futabasha, and Akita Shoten, as well as additional distribution rights from Kodansha USA.
